As Africa's leading gold producer, Ghana possesses a highly mature and globally significant mining industry. Centered around the prolific Ashanti Gold Belt, massive operations in Tarkwa, Obuasi, and Ahafo process millions of tons of ore annually. In these high-throughput CIL (Carbon-in-Leach) and CIP (Carbon-in-Pulp) circuits, the efficiency and consistency of metallurgical reagents dictate the profitability of the entire operation.

2. Carbon wedi'i actifadu ar gyfer cragen cnau coco o AuCarb™ Gold Recovery
Processing the abrasive conglomerates of regions like Tarkwa requires vigorous milling and intense mechanical agitation in CIL tanks. If activated Carbon is soft, it fractures under this extreme shear stress, carrying valuable soluble gold straight to the tailings dam. Carbon wedi'i actifadu o gragen cnau coco adfer aur AuCarb™ is engineered for these exact environments. Featuring an independently verified ball-pan hardness of ≥ 99% , its unparalleled physical durability resists attrition, ensuring that your gold yield remains locked securely within the carbon matrix.
